yes, not only that. reading through the linux
uvc driver i found the following comment.
---

/* Built-in iSight webcams are completely broken. They implement most
* of UVC 1.0, but the Apple engineers decided to use a completely
* different packet format, although the video data is in YUV. Were
* they on crack or just lazy ? As the hardware is 8051-based, it
* might be interesting to write an open-source firmware.
*
* Instead of sending a header at the beginning of each isochronous
* transfer payload, the webcam sends a single header per image (on
* its own in a packet), followed by packets containing data only.
---
http://svn.berlios.de/svnroot/repos/linux-uvc/linux-uvc/trunk/

so, i guess, isight wont be one of the goals for uvideo(4).
